Hey support folks — we noticed the staging and prod relevance settings for Quillsearch have drifted again. Someone bumped the title-boost weight on prod during the Harvest Day incident and never backported it, so synonym expansion now behaves differently between environments. Customers on the Brindlewood plan are seeing oddly ranked results for short queries. Until we get drift detection wired into Ledgepipe, please treat prod as the source of truth. The current production values are as follows.

settings of fahag-haduf:
[ulaox]
port = 8443
region = south-2
host = ulaox.lumiccorp.internal
timeout_ms = 500
retries = 8

## Datefern Environments

Datefern renders dates according to per-environment locale settings, which is why staging sometimes shows day-first ordering while production shows month-first. Release managers should confirm locale parity before sign-off, since mismatches have caused false regression reports twice this year. Each environment loads its formatting rules at boot from the values listed below.

config for yahof-tajop:
zorath:
  pin: 7493
  metrics_host: metrics.zorath.tolvaqsys.internal
  tenant: praiel
  seal: seal_fd9cd4f1

[ ] Transcode farm key ceremony — before we rotate the signing keys for the Mossgrain render nodes, confirm all in-flight jobs on the Bellhop queue have drained (ping Tove if anything's stuck). Once drained, the ceremony console will ask for the farm's recovery passphrase before accepting the new keys. Grab it from the line below and keep it off chat.

vault phrase of kajef-tafog = wenox-briix

As a plugin author, confirm your integration handles the new structured payload: status, environment, and rollout percentage are now separate fields rather than a single message string. Bots parsing the old free-text format will silently show stale statuses, so update matchers and test against the sandbox channel on Corvane staging. Announcements for canceled rollouts now fire a distinct event — subscribe to it explicitly. Record the build you validated against using the token that appears below.

session token of taguf-fafop = htk14_d9cbf74e1cdbce